Output c6c51ebca334a99ac7324573475be253fa24213c84e3bc7c21b1c8e4add2c391:1

value
17502581
script pubkey
OP_0 OP_PUSHBYTES_20 42abcd0ecf6ed62cb77831592734d1feae3ef0de
address
bc1qg24u6rk0dmtzedmcx9vjwdx3l6hraux7r5ksp0
transaction
c6c51ebca334a99ac7324573475be253fa24213c84e3bc7c21b1c8e4add2c391
spent
true